One day, long ago, just as Turtle Island, now known as North America, began it's preparation for more relatives to live in it's richness, Turkey watched above as the Golden Eagle soared high above the clouds, until he could no longer see her. Convinced that this is what he too wanted to explore, he was saddened by his efforts to fly higher than the tops of the juniper trees that stood solemnly below the the mother mountain, now known as Mt. Shasta.
After many days and weeks of reflecting on his inability to fly like the eagle, he decided it was time to have a talk with Creator. Dejected and saddened he asked Creator to come talk.
Yes Turkey, this is Creator, what is the matter? Turkey replied, I want to be just like Golden Eagle, so that I can fly high above the clouds. Can I be given this ability? Creator replied of course, if that is what you want to do. Before you decide though I want you to be sure of your decision. I first want you to walk all the way from here, (what is now California), until you reach the ocean that sits in the East. When you arrive, you can turn around and come back home. Make sure that you pay attention to all that you see.
Turkey began his journey. He walked and walked and would see very little. Water was very hard to find, the sun was so hot, without trees to shade him. He wondered too about the air, for it was much too dry and dusty to breath. He persevered.
Finally he arrived to the great ocean of the east, what is now known as the Atlantic ocean. He turned around and headed home.
When arriving home he immediately went to his special place, a place on a hill where he could speak directly with Creator. Yo Creator he said, I am back. Creator responded, Turkey, you have been so strong and mighty. Thank you for taking the time to make your journey. Many are and will be asked to take this journey, but not everyone will take my suggestions. So, tell me buddy, do you still want to be Golden Eagle. He quickly replied, Yes, of course, this is why I did what you asked.
Creator then said please tell me about your journey, start from the beginning when you left, and your walk and fly back from the great ocean of the east.
Turkey responded, well it was really hot, dusty, rocky and not like the beauty of our home here, at all. I didn't think I would make it to the great ocean of the east, and I thought a lot about whether I would live through such emptiness all around. He went on and on about the harshness of the walk and fly.
Creator said, you haven't spoken about what it was like after you met the great ocean of the east and then began your walk/fly home.
Oh, that is the best part. I found the grandest of all pathways for the return walk/fly. There was so much green. Water was abundant. The air was clean and fresh. Trees were available to shade me from the hot sun. Seeds for eating were everywhere. I had plenty to eat and drink, and the days coming home went by so fast. The funny thing is that now that I think about it, it seemed to be the same trail that I took when I walked and flew to the great ocean.
Creator responded, you were on the exact same trail. What you don't realize is this all of the green, all of the clean air, all of the beauty that you experienced was a result of the work that you did. For it is you, Turkey, that I have given the responsibility of spreading and planting seeds. Wherever you walk, you spread seeds. All of the life that we enjoy here, you took with you. Now, Turtle Island will be plentiful for all of our relatives that will come to live here.
So, do you still want to be the Eagle?
Turkey responded by spreading his beautiful rainbow colored tail feathers for all of his relatives to see.
